Meta Opens Muse Spark 1.1 Paid API at a Quarter of Rivals' Prices
In one line: Meta entered the paid enterprise AI market on July 9 with Muse Spark 1.1, an agentic multimodal model that costs $1.25/$4.25 per million tokens — roughly a quarter of what Anthropic and OpenAI charge.
Key points
- Pricing: $1.25/M input tokens, $4.25/M output tokens; new accounts receive $20 in free credits.
- 1 million token context window with active context management — the model compacts prior steps to preserve critical information across extended agentic sessions.
- Dual-role agentic design: functions as both a main agent (plan, delegate, coordinate subagents) and a subagent (follow instructions, use tools, escalate when needed).
- Substantially improved coding performance on large enterprise codebases: bug diagnosis, feature implementation, and large-scale code migrations.
- Computer use capability: maintains context across multi-app workflows that evolve in real time.
Why it matters
Meta's shift from free open-weight models (Llama) to a paid API marks a formal monetization pivot. Aggressive pricing at one-quarter of Anthropic and OpenAI rates could rapidly pull cost-sensitive enterprise developers, directly pressuring market share for the two dominant paid AI providers.
